Webacademe in American English (ˈækəˌdim, ˌækəˈdim) noun 1. the campus activity, life, and interests of a college or university; the academic world 2. (sometimes cap) any place of instruction; a school 3. (cap) the public grove in Athens in which Plato taught 4. a person living in, accustomed to, or preferring the environment of a university 5.

WebConflicts of interest (COIs) often arise in academic publishing. [1] Such conflicts may cause wrongdoing and make it more likely. Ethical standards in academic publishing exist to avoid and deal with conflicts of interest, and the field continues to develop new standards.
